No project description provided
Project description
A framework for building optimization modules to boost the performances of your AI systems
Documentation: docs.nebuly.com/
Nebullvm
is a framework for building the optimization modules needed to optimize the performances of your AI systems. The optimization modules are stack-agnostic and work with any library. They are designed to be easily integrated into your system, providing a quick and seamless boost to its performance. Simply plug and play to start realizing the benefits of optimized performance right away.
If you like the idea, give us a star to show your support for the project ⭐
What can this help with?
There are multiple modules we actually provide built on top of the framework:
✅ Speedster: Automatically apply the best set of SOTA optimization techniques to achieve the maximum inference speed-up on your hardware.
✅ OpenAlphaTensor: Increase the computational performances of an AI model with custom-generated matrix multiplication algorithm fine-tuned for your specific hardware.
✅ Forward-Forward: The Forward Forward algorithm is a method for training deep neural networks that replaces the backpropagation forward and backward passes with two forward passes.
Next modules and roadmap
We are actively working on incorporating the following modules, as requested by members of our community, in upcoming releases:
- CloudSurfer: Automatically discover the optimal cloud configuration and hardware on AWS, GCP and Azure to run your AI models.
- OptiMate: Interactive tool guiding savvy users in achieving the best inference performance out of a given model / hardware setup.
Contributing
As an open source project in a rapidly evolving field, we welcome contributions of all kinds, including new features, improved infrastructure, and better documentation. If you're interested in contributing, please see the linked page for more information on how to get involved.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file nebullvm-0.10.0.tar.gz
.
File metadata
- Download URL: nebullvm-0.10.0.tar.gz
- Upload date:
- Size: 136.2 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.9.15
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 564e323d3674b16677ce13cafba233a74bb10c6b5225092bed873632f1590995 |
|
MD5 | 440d2602a1dac0e05be78e7055e9e42a |
|
BLAKE2b-256 | a6b23014cec3069a91b2cca5ed417c8b7cd6c9329cf4b0648261c4d16ff40918 |
File details
Details for the file nebullvm-0.10.0-py3-none-any.whl
.
File metadata
- Download URL: nebullvm-0.10.0-py3-none-any.whl
- Upload date:
- Size: 219.8 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.9.15
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 90067ed426d2bbc2089fa59449d7218bb149195c11ab2a591313347865da9960 |
|
MD5 | c764034ca11b9cb95d3abf683855b61b |
|
BLAKE2b-256 | 5467ebd5832c9f42135de7b7bd269d596b8491a31d28801744c491da93903d8f |